What is Stem Cell Therapy and How Does it Work? At its core, stem cell therapy involves the use of stem cells to repair damaged tissues and organs. Stem cells are unique because they possess the ability to differentiate into various types of cells, which enables them to replace damaged cells in the body. This regenerative capability makes them a powerful tool in treating a wide range of health conditions.

The cost of stem cell therapy varies widely based on the type of treatment and the facility. It can range from a few thousand to tens of thousands of dollars, making it important to consult with providers for an accurate estimate.
